Output 8bb26d81cccc3e8f60e18bfcfdb236aa77b8725831768a798e67a88f8852c7ff:1

value
264000
script pubkey
OP_0 OP_PUSHBYTES_20 154c7e831fbc1c94dc4909871a7f0f9cb69c14aa
address
bc1qz4x8aqclhswffhzfpxr35lc0njmfc99225fzd7
transaction
8bb26d81cccc3e8f60e18bfcfdb236aa77b8725831768a798e67a88f8852c7ff
confirmations
79132
spent
true